JavaScript Web Design Overview

Sure! Here's a high-level overview of what you might expect to learn in a web design course using JavaScript:


Basics of the web and HTML: You'll learn about the structure of the web and how to create and structure content using HTML.

CSS for styling: You'll learn how to use CSS to style and lay out your web pages.

JavaScript programming: You'll learn the basics of programming using JavaScript, including how to use variables, control structures, and functions.

DOM manipulation: You'll learn how to use JavaScript to interact with and modify the Document Object Model (DOM), which represents the structure of a web page.

Responsive design: You'll learn how to use media queries and other techniques to create web pages that look good on a variety of devices.

Web design best practices: You'll learn about design principles, user experience, and accessibility, and how to apply them in your web design projects.

Web development tools: You'll learn about tools like text editors, debuggers, and version control systems that are commonly used in web development.
